Ballard Centennial Bell Tower is located on the corner of Ballard Ave NW and 22nd Ave NW in Ballard neighborhood, Seattle Washington.
This bell tower is also a part of Marvin's Garden, a pocket park on the corner.
The Ballard City Hall once stood on this location. The brick building and bell tower was demolished after earthquake in 1965
From wiki:
The neighborhood of Ballard is known for a large historic population and presence of immigrants from Sweden, and King Gustaf of Sweden read the proclamation inducting the district to the historical registry in 1976, and at the same time dedicated the new bell tower at Ballard's Marvin's Garden Park, which housed the original bell from Ballard's old city hall.
